FAQ

How long is the Dublin private transfer?

The duration is approximately 1 hour to 2 hours 20 minutes.

Is pickup included?

Yes, pickup is offered.

Is this transfer private or shared?

This is a private tour or activity, and only your group will participate.

What is included with the transfer?

It includes private transportation, bottled water, and snacks.

Is Wi-Fi available during the ride?

Yes. The service description says the vehicles have modern amenities including Wi-Fi and charging ports.

Do I get a ticket on my phone?

Yes. You’ll receive a mobile ticket, and confirmation is received at the time of booking.

What happens if the weather is poor or I need to cancel?

The experience requires good weather. If it is canceled due to poor weather, you will be offered a different date or a full refund. You can cancel for a full refund if you cancel at least 24 hours before the experience starts.
